It included several comic characters separated right into masters and slaves. There were three kinds of comic servants: the First Zany, the 2nd Zany, and the Fantesca. The First Zany was a male slave who was a creative rogue often plotting against the masters. The Second Zany was a dumb man servant that was captured up in the First Zany's plans and usually the victim of his tricks.

Philip Astley produced what is taken into consideration the first circus in England in 1768. He also created the first circus clown act called Billy Buttons, or the Dressmaker's Adventure To Brentford. His act was based upon a prominent story of a tailor, an inept equestrian, attempting to ride a horse to Brentford to enact a political election.


First he had terrific problem mounting the equine correctly, and then when he ultimately succeeded the equine started off so quick that he fell off. As the circus expanded and Astley worked with other clowns, he required them to discover Billy Buttons - Group events Dallas. It quickly ended up being a typical part of every circus for the next century
